Output 24095eb8fb2bee2fbdf638c19cd46414f85d9a9aeb6c6082b19d44b86fdddcf6:1

value
664744
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7efae6a5dd4fcc28ce93ab30117c1c8d7bc2d111 OP_EQUALVERIFY OP_CHECKSIG
address
1CaQi5P6zY1x4avs5hxhi6b6EzDyy4w8JW
transaction
24095eb8fb2bee2fbdf638c19cd46414f85d9a9aeb6c6082b19d44b86fdddcf6
confirmations
254034
spent
true